English.cfg (v2.0.2 b7) wrote:Restitution_Tooltip = "The coefficient of restitution specifies the bounciness of the material.\n\n" +
"Formally this is the ratio [realtive speed before collision]/[realtive speed after collision].\n\n" +
"Two objects with restitution=1 will bounce elastically, i.e. without loosing any energy.";

It's [realtive speed after collision]/[realtive speed before collision], isn't it? ;)
